如何从单个异步任务中执行多个URL?在我的应用程序中,我有四个URL,我希望在一个GET请求中包含四个URL的数据。如何在安卓系统中使用AsyncTask
public class SOCreation extends AppCompatActivity {
private ArrayAdapter<String> adapter;
SalesOrganization salesOrganization = new SalesOrganization();
SalesDistribution salesDistribution = new SalesDistribution(
我正试图找出最好的方法来跟踪随着时间推移积累的数据。
比如说我有体育运动员每周都能进球。我可以使用goals列来存储球员的目标计数,并在需要时更新此值:
Player
id
name
goals
这看起来不错,但是,我在考虑赛季结束后该做些什么。我可以继续数数,或者我可以决定我真正感兴趣的是球员的goals_this_season。
我不想忘记那个辉煌的赛季,我最好的选择是创造另一张桌子来记录上赛季的进球吗?
因此,我是否应该完全删除我的players表中的goals_this_season列?还是这个决定应该由我的业务逻辑来决定呢?即。如果我对goals_this_
因此,我有这段BigQuery代码来处理MIMIC数据库
所以我在BigQuery中有一个表格,里面有一堆个人的时间序列信息,但是在不同的时间,所以一些人可能每5分钟有一次,另一些人每5小时有一次,还有一些是分散的。
我想建立一个表的版本,每个人将有一个条目每4个小时,没有更多,即在每个4小时间隔的条目将被平均。
这就是我现在拥有的
WITH minmax as(
SELECT subject_id, hadm_id, icustay_id , min(charttime) as mint, max(charttime) as maxt
FROM `projectx-mcgill.prepro
我们有一个应用程序,其中我们需要返回许多结果,并且每个结果可以与许多不同的属性相关联,并且这些属性可能很复杂。
为了解释这个问题,让我描述一种满足需求的可能设计。
A.创建一个表,其中包含作为复杂属性的外键的列。
CREATE TABLE Results
(
Id int NOT NULL,
UserId int NULL,
DataForTable1Id int NULL,
DataForTable2Id int NULL,
DataForTable3Id int NULL,
DataForTable4Id int NULL,
DataForTable5Id in
我正在尝试使用左函数将一个自动文本(a8a2dc4e-ba77-450d-8352-0044365e7322)从工作表中的特定列(A8a2)截断到文本的前四个.我做不到,我收到了错误消息,我不能使用表本身的函数,因为工作表每天清除所有函数。
这是下面的脚本
function Truncate () {
// Get Spreadsheet and sheets
var R = SpreadsheetApp.openById("Sheet Link");
var Choices = R.getSheetByName("Choices");
我试图了解如何获得CActiveRecord模型的子类的模型。
我有以下两个基本课程:
类User扩展CActiveRecord
类Tutor扩展User
它们之间的连接是表的id,users是表tutors中的fk。在我当前的应用程序中,我正在实例化User类,但我也需要来自Tutor的数据。
gii确定了两国关系如下:
For User class:
public function relations()
{
return array(
'tutor' => array(self::HAS_MANY, &
我已经使用正确的方法实现了辅助排序:组合键、组合键比较器类、自然键分组比较器类和自然键分区器类。
然而,在我了解到这是必要的之前,我做了以下操作:
class CompositeKey extends WritableComparable<CompositeKey> {
String name; // Natural Key
Date time; // Secondary Sort on this value
// Constructor
public void readFields(DataInput in) { ... }
pub
我当前正在尝试对以1秒为间隔发送的消息进行分组。我现在用这个来计算时间延迟:
def time_deltas(infile):
entries = (line.split() for line in open(INFILE, "r"))
ts = {}
for e in entries:
if " ".join(e[2:5]) == "T out: [O]":
ts[e[8]] = e[0]
elif " ".join(e[2:5]) == "T in: [A]":
在这种情况下,我必须根据复选框显示四个报告。因此用户可以从四个报表中选择不同组合。
我的问题是分页符。我尝试了不同的选项(见下文),其中两个选项(选项1和选项2)根本不提供分页符,无论您是否希望看到该报告,选项3是否为每个tablix提供分页符。无论表格中没有要显示数据,报告都会给出每个表格的空页。
使用选项3,如果我选择要显示的所有报告,那么一切都是完美的。
我已经尝试过这些选项
选项1(分页符不起作用)
Main Tablix -> each row :表中每行矩形内的所有子报表
选项2(分页符不起作用)
Main tablix ->,每行->另一个表,在表的每一行中使用
我有一个程序,可以读取大约一百万行,并对行进行分组;客户端计算机完全没有压力,cpu使用率不超过5%,网卡使用率约为10%或更少。
如果在同一台客户机上运行四个程序副本,则使用率会以相同的速度增长,在运行这四个程序的情况下,cpu使用率约为20%,网络使用率约为40%。这让我认为我可以使用线程从数据库中读取信息来提高性能。但是,如果配置更改也可以做到这一点,我就不想引入这种复杂性。
客户端: Windows 7,CSDK 3.50.TC7
服务器: AIX 5.3,IBM Informix Dynamic Server Version 11.50.FC3
我有两个表courses和mtests,就像这样
在course表中,有两个字段id和name
在matests表中有四个字段,如id和course_id,在课程表中使用了course_id和id
我有两个模型,像mtest和course,如何在mtest和course模型中进行连接操作,并得到结果,请帮助我。
// mtest模型代码
namespace App;
use Illuminate\Database\Eloquent\Model;
class mtest extends Model
{
public function mycourse()
我是一名实习生,从我公司以前的一名实习生那里接手一个项目,而且我很少有数据库方面的经验。该项目的范围已经扩大,我需要从数据库中获得更多的数据。我有以下SQL查询:
select
DSR_SEGMENT_LIGNE.SEG_NOM as "name",
DSR_NOEUD_SIMUL.NOE_NUMERO_NOEUD as "start",
DSR_NOEUD_SIMUL_ARRIVEE.NOE_NUMERO_NOEUD as "end",
DSR_SEGMENT_LIGNE.SEG_CIRCUIT as "
考虑一下餐厅的员工ID表以及他们工作的班次。如果我有一个作为Shift (ShiftID,EmployeeID)的数据方案,其中Shift和EmployeeID一起构成了关系的关键,那么我如何才能找到所有只有在一起工作的员工。也就是说,我想要元组(A,B)和(B,A),如果雇员A只在雇员B工作时工作,反之亦然。
对于基本的关系代数运算符(select、project、交叉积、自然连接、重命名)和集合操作(联合、相交、差),这是可能的吗?
样本输入:
轮班员工
1个A
1 B
2 A
2亿
3 C
预期产出
Employee1 Employee2
a.b
B A
我的尝试:
首先,取班次的交叉乘
我有一个图,其中一对节点之间可以有几个关系。我想对每对节点之间的这种关系进行计数,并将其设置为每个关系的参数。
我试过这样的方法:
MATCH (s:LabeledExperience)-[r:NextExp]->(e:LabeledExperience)
with s, e, r, length(r) as cnt
MATCH (s2:LabeledExperience{name:s.name})-[r2:NextExp{name:r.name}]->(e2:LabeledExperience{name: e.name})
SET r2.weight = cnt
但这会将权重始